实时表关联,关联表怎么设计

实时表关联,关联表怎么设计

没精打采 2024-12-25 关于大成 56 次浏览 0个评论

什么是实时表关联

实时表关联,顾名思义,是指在数据库管理系统中,实时地将两个或多个表中的数据进行关联操作。这种关联操作可以使得用户在查询数据时,能够快速地获取到多个表之间的关联信息,从而提高数据查询的效率和准确性。在当今大数据时代,实时表关联技术已经成为数据库管理系统中的一个重要组成部分。

实时表关联的应用场景

实时表关联在各个行业中都有广泛的应用,以下是一些典型的应用场景:

  • 电子商务:在电商平台中,用户可以通过实时关联订单表和商品表,快速查看某个商品的订单详情,包括订单数量、订单时间等信息。

  • 金融行业:在金融交易系统中,实时关联交易表和客户表,可以实时监控客户的交易行为,提高风险控制能力。

  • 物流行业:实时关联订单表和物流信息表,可以实时跟踪订单的物流状态,提高物流效率。

  • 医疗行业:在医疗数据库中,实时关联患者信息表和病历表,可以快速查询患者的病历信息,提高医疗服务质量。

实时表关联的实现方式

实时表关联的实现方式主要有以下几种:

实时表关联,关联表怎么设计

  • SQL JOIN操作:通过SQL语句中的JOIN关键字,将两个或多个表进行关联操作。JOIN操作包括INNER JOIN、LEFT JOIN、RIGHT JOIN和FULL JOIN等类型,可以根据实际需求选择合适的JOIN类型。

  • 触发器(Trigger):在数据库中,触发器是一种特殊的存储过程,可以在表数据发生变化时自动执行。通过编写触发器,可以在数据变更时实现实时表关联。

  • 视图(View):视图是一种虚拟表,它是由一个或多个表的数据组合而成的。通过创建视图,可以将多个表的数据关联起来,实现实时表关联。

  • 存储过程(Procedure):存储过程是一组为了完成特定任务而预编译好的SQL语句集合。通过编写存储过程,可以实现复杂的实时表关联逻辑。

实时表关联的优势

实时表关联技术具有以下优势:

  • 提高查询效率:通过实时关联表数据,用户可以快速获取到所需的信息,减少查询时间。

  • 增强数据一致性:实时表关联可以确保关联数据的准确性,避免数据不一致的问题。

  • 简化开发过程:实时表关联技术可以简化开发过程,降低开发难度。

    实时表关联,关联表怎么设计

  • 提高系统性能:实时表关联可以减少数据库的负载,提高系统性能。

实时表关联的挑战

尽管实时表关联技术具有诸多优势,但在实际应用中仍面临一些挑战:

  • 性能瓶颈:在处理大量数据时,实时表关联可能会导致性能瓶颈,影响系统性能。

  • 数据一致性维护:实时表关联需要确保数据的一致性,这可能会增加数据维护的难度。

  • 复杂度增加:实时表关联逻辑可能比较复杂,需要开发人员具备较高的技术水平。

  • 安全性问题:实时表关联可能涉及到敏感数据,需要加强数据安全性保障。

总结

实时表关联技术在当今大数据时代具有重要意义,它能够提高数据查询效率、增强数据一致性,并简化开发过程。然而,在实际应用中,也需要面对性能瓶颈、数据一致性维护等挑战。因此,开发人员需要根据具体需求,选择合适的实时表关联实现方式,并采取有效措施解决相关挑战,以充分发挥实时表关联技术的优势。

你可能想看:

转载请注明来自大成醉串串企业,本文标题:《实时表关联,关联表怎么设计 》

百度分享代码,如果开启HTTPS请参考李洋个人博客
Top